A spur gear with external teething is one of the most common types of gears, characterized by straight teeth that are radially aligned along the gear’s circumference. In external teething, the teeth are located on the outer edge of the gear, allowing it to mesh with another external or internal gear to transmit power between parallel shafts efficiently.
Key Features
- Straight Teeth Design – The teeth are cut parallel to the gear’s axis, providing direct and efficient power transmission.
- External Teeth Structure – The teeth are located on the outside of the gear, allowing it to mesh with another external or internal gear.
- Parallel Shaft Transmission – Designed to transfer power between parallel shafts, commonly used in gearboxes and industrial machinery.
- High Efficiency – Spur gears typically have high power transmission efficiency, often exceeding 97%, due to minimal friction losses.
Main Parameters
Several key technical parameters define the performance of an external spur gear:
- Module (m) – A standardized measure of tooth size, expressed in mm.
- Number of Teeth (Z) – Determines the gear ratio and influences the transmission speed.
- Pressure Angle (α) – Usually 20°, affecting the load capacity and meshing performance.
- Pitch Diameter (d) – The reference diameter used to calculate gear dimensions.
- Face Width (b) – The width of the gear teeth, influencing the gear’s load capacity.
- Center Distance (a) – The distance between the centers of two meshing gears.
Applications
- Automotive Transmissions (e.g., gearboxes, differentials)
- Industrial Machinery (e.g., conveyors, milling machines)
- Marine Propulsion Systems (e.g., reduction gear assemblies)
- Aerospace Engineering (e.g., turbine engines)
- Robotics & Automation (e.g., servo motor drive systems)
